Anne Wareham

I'm a garden maker - responsible with Charles Hawes for the design and spadework at Veddw.

The garden was recently voted one of 100 best gardens in the UK and Alan Titchmarsh included it as one of his 10 best British gardens, saying "The hedges alone are worth a visit, and there is much to learn about the use of plants in this Welsh garden. Quirky, fun, inspiring."

I also write about gardens for newspapers and garden magazines, and edit the website thinkinGardens.

My first book, The Bad Tempered Gardener was published in May 2011 by Frances Lincoln and has been described by the Daily Mail as a 'best seller'. I'm looking forward to the royalties which convince me of that.

'Outwitting Squirrels' is my second book and it has sold over 22 thousand copies, which is an awful lot of irritated squirrels.

'The Deckchair Gardener' is a book for gardeners and non gardeners, detailing how to make gardening less like housework for those with other things to do than weeding.

I appeared on television as a judge in the series 'Britain's Best Home and Garden' on Channel 5. Tim Richardson included me in his list of most influential British gardeners in the Telegraph.

I have a garden blog which you can find on the Veddw website (google 'Veddw')

And I am generally a thorn in the flesh of the garden world.
